What is the oldest golf course in Michigan?
Les Cheneaux Golf Club began operation in May 1898 and is the oldest continuously played links course in Michigan. Early members of the Les Cheneaux Club (est. 1888) developed and chartered the course. Sand, water, forest and rock are natural hazards, so the course is traditional in essential features.
What is the longest golf course in Michigan?
Brae Burn Golf Club, Home of the “Monster” Reid, the Brae Burn golf course opened in 1923. The 18-hole course in Plymouth, Michigan, features 6,511 yards of golf from the longest tees for a par of 70 . The signature 13th hole, “The Monster” tops out at 666 yards and is the longest par 5 in the state of Michigan.

What started the fire at Oakland Hills Golf Course?
A month after the devastating fire that burned down the Oakland Hills Country Club, new evidence shows the fire appears to have started from construction workers using a propane torch against a wall.Mar 17, 2022

When was Meadowbrook Country Club established?
Meadowbrook Country Club. Meadowbrook Country Club in Northville was established in 1916, when 125 acres of the old Cochran farm were purchased and Willie Park Jr. was then brought in to lay out a 6-hole course...
Where is the Kingsley Club?
Kingsley Club. The Kingsley Club, located a few miles south of Traverse City in Michigan, is laid out on links-like sandy ground. It opened for play in 2001 and is already being lauded as a modern classic.
Where is Franklin Hills Country Club?
A wonderful old Donald Ross golf course that has remained largely intact since it first opened in 1926, Franklin Hills Country Club is laid out on a tight tract of land to the north west of Detroit.
Where is Crystal Downs Country Club?
Crystal Downs Country Club is set delightfully on a headland that is wedged between Lake Michigan and Crystal Lake in America’s Midwest. The course was designed by Alister MacKenzie and supervised by Perry Maxwell.

Who built the University of Michigan Golf Course?
The University of Michigan Golf Course was built the year before Augusta by the same Alister MacKenzie and his Midwest associate, Perry Maxwell. The 1st tee sits across the street from the stadium used for football.

Where is the Arcadia Bluffs course?
Arcadia Bluffs’ Bluffs course, in Arcadia on the eastern shores of Lake Michigan, tops the list of Golfweek’s Best Courses You Can Play list in Michigan. The course, built by Rick Smith and Warren Henderson, opened in 1999 with rolling terrain and fescue grass, two of the commonalities found in so many of Golfweek’s top-ranked courses ...

Where is Detroit Golf Club?
Detroit (South) Located ten miles north of downtown Detroit, the two 18-hole courses at Detroit Golf Club were designed by Donald Ross in 1916. With six par threes on the scorecard, the South course plays around 1,000 yards shorter than the North course.
How many acres are there in Radrick Farms Golf Course?
One of two University of Michigan golf facilities, Radrick Farms Golf Course is a mid-1960s Pete and Alice Dye design that’s situated to the east of Ann Arbor with 107 acres of turf maintained inside a 275-acre former gravel quarry.
When was Bay Harbor Golf Club opened?
Bay Harbor (Links & Quarry) Opened in 1997, the 27-hole facility at Bay Harbor Golf Club has been delighting golfers in the Wolverine State for over a decade. Holes on the Links nine are set along the bluffs overlooking Lake Michigan and the Quarry fairways work their way around an enormous shale quarry.
